Step 1: Start With a Strong Foundation

Before you dive into listings, make sure you’ve taken care of the basics:

Get pre-approved: This tells you your true budget and strengthens your offer.
Choose a local agent: A Walnut Creek-based realtor will know off-market listings, pricing trends, and school boundaries better than any national site.
Clarify your goals: Need walkability? A big yard? Proximity to BART? Know what matters most before you tour.

Step 2: Use Smarter Search Tools (Not Just Zillow)

Popular platforms like Zillow and Redfin can be useful, but they often show outdated or already-pending listings.

Here’s how the pros search:

  • Use MLS-connected search portals from your agent for real-time updates.

  • Ask about coming-soon or off-market listings.

  • Set up daily listing alerts filtered by price, beds, and location.

  • Follow your agent’s social media — many post new listings there first.

Step 3: Focus on Neighborhoods First, Then Listings

Walnut Creek has a wide range of areas — from downtown condos to hillside estates. Focus your search by lifestyle:

  • Want walkability and nightlife? → Downtown

  • Looking for great schools? → Northgate or Parkmead

  • Prefer peace and large lots? → Saranap or Rudgear Estates

  • Downsizing or retiring? → Rossmoor

Let your agent guide you to the best fit — based on commute, school zones, or even micro-market price differences.

Step 4: Be Ready to Tour Quickly

Homes in Walnut Creek can go pending in 5–10 days — sometimes faster. That means serious buyers:

  • Tour within 24–48 hours of a home hitting the market

  • Know what questions to ask (condition, age of systems, disclosures)

  • Walk through with their lender and inspector in mind

Pro tip: If you’re relocating or traveling, ask your agent to schedule virtual tours or FaceTime walk-throughs.

Step 5: Analyze Value, Not Just Price

Two homes listed at $1.3M can offer very different value. A seasoned Walnut Creek realtor will help you evaluate:

  • Price per square foot

  • Lot size and location premium

  • School boundary desirability

  • Condition and upgrade quality

  • Resale potential

Use their insight to spot underpriced gems — and avoid overpriced traps.
